CVE-2025-40751

Privilege escalation via insufficiently protected Report Client credentials

Published Aug 12, 2025 · Updated Aug 13, 2025

Insufficient credential protection in Siemens SIMATIC RTLS Locating Manager before 3.3 allows local users to escalate privileges. The Report Client fails to protect server-authentication credentials against extraction, although Siemens does not disclose the storage location or protection error. An authenticated Manager user with local access can reuse the extracted credentials to obtain the Systemadministrator role.
